Privacy Policy: What Cash Book Collects and Doesn't

This policy is written to be read. It covers the Cash Book iOS app and this website, both operated by 02apps studio, the trading name of Pattern Consulting OOD (Pattern Consulting Ltd), registered in Bulgaria under reg. no 205825026. The studio-wide policy at 02apps.com/privacy applies as well; this page explains what it means for Cash Book specifically. Your transaction data

Transactions, tags, categories, budgets and accounts are stored on your iPhone. If you enable iCloud sync in Settings, they are also stored in your own iCloud account, under Apple's encryption, where we cannot read them. There is no Cash Book account, no sign-up, and no 02apps server that holds your spending history. If you delete the app without an iCloud copy or a device backup, the data is gone and we cannot recover it, because we never had it.

Cash Book uses none of the account, cloud-sync or social features described in the studio-wide policy. There is no Firebase account and no community feed in this app.

Voice clips and photos

Voice logging and the receipt snap send your audio clip or photo to Google's Gemini model through our relay server, so the model can turn it into transactions. The relay adds no identity to the request, and neither we nor the relay store the clip or the photo after the response is returned. Nothing is recorded in the background: the microphone and the camera are used only while you are holding the button or taking the picture. To avoid this processing entirely, log with the keypad instead.

We do not train AI models on your data.

Analytics

The app uses Mixpanel to count feature usage in aggregate: which screens are opened, whether a voice log succeeded, which iOS version and app version you run, and crash reports. Events never contain your transaction contents, amounts, merchants, audio or photos. Mixpanel receives an anonymized device identifier, not your name or email. The app has no built-in analytics opt-out yet; Mixpanel retains event data according to its own policy, typically 5 years.

This website loads Google Tag Manager only after you accept the consent banner. Declining keeps every analytics and advertising storage flag denied, and website analytics data is kept for at most 24 months.

Purchases

The annual plan and the lifetime purchase run through Apple and RevenueCat. We receive receipt validation data only: a pseudonymous ID, the product bought and its price. We never see your payment details, and we have no access to your Apple ID or your App Store purchase history.

What we never do

We do not sell data, run third-party ads, request your contacts, or track your location. Cash Book never connects to a bank and never asks for bank credentials.

Where data is processed

Pattern Consulting is based in Bulgaria, in the European Union. Apple, Google and Mixpanel operate servers in the United States; transfers are covered by Standard Contractual Clauses approved by the European Commission and by data processing agreements with each provider.

Your rights

Under GDPR you can ask for access to, correction of, or erasure of any personal data we hold, and you can object to or restrict processing. Since we hold no transaction data, most of these requests concern support emails and purchase records. Cash Book is not directed at children under 13.

Deleting your data

Delete the app and your on-device data goes with it. iCloud copies are removed via Settings → Apple ID → iCloud → Manage Storage. Erase all data from inside the app under Settings → Data Management. For anything else, email [email protected] and it will be handled within 30 days.
